Position Overview
Reporting into the Digital Marketing lead, this is a key role focused on elevating our digital marketing channels to deliver a best-in-class platform that engages, acquires, retains, and understands our clients and prospects. This role will partner across our Corporate Communications, Digital, Data & Enablement (DDE), Engineering and Marketing teams to help inform the digital roadmap, execute strategic initiatives to elevate the platform, increase traffic into and engagement of digital properties, and analyze performance for data-driven recommendations. The ideal candidate is enthusiastic about the digital space with an entrepreneurial mindset and a collaborative approach. They will have a baseline understanding of multiple disciplines including analytics, branding, creative, and technology and a curiosity on how to connect these components to deliver for our clients and business partners.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
Competitive benchmarking
Regular reporting on key channel metrics with recommendations on how to address any performance issues
Documentation of new features and gaps informed by stakeholder feedback and partnership with other teams to ensure these translate into testable technical requirements
Documentation of workflows, responsibilities, and best practices with oversight to standardize operational procedures
Oversight of multiple projects to ensure timely delivery of new features and resolution of defects
Management of platforms (i.e., AEM, Hearsay) for minor copy updates
Launch and management of LinkedIn handle to support institutional and wealth businesses
Provide guidance, support and guardrails for teams to drive social ambassador program adoption, advocate best practices and content posting
Proactive review of the editorial calendar with coordination across content, channel, and product marketing teams to translate to effective distribution across digital channels (e.g. email, web, social)
Review of digital asset creation including evaluation based on brand standards and channel effectiveness
Stewardship of digital asset repository to standardize operational efforts across digital channels
